Opening today is a Child Feeding Roomhttps://news.umanitoba.ca/child-feeding-spaces-opens/ in 532 UMSU University Centre. This space, brought to you by Student Affairs, provides a quiet and private environment with comfortable seating, a sink area, electrical outlets, and a change table. Caregivers can access the space by signing out the key from the International Centre, 541 UMSU University Centre.
